  • The Importance of Regional Classification
  • The rankings for The International are important because they reflect how teams have performed in their respective regions. There are five main regions: Europe, North America, South America, Asia, and China. Each region has its own ranking system, and performance in these leagues can determine who advances to The International.

  • Classification Mechanisms
  • The ranking format can vary, but generally involves teams competing in leagues and qualifying tournaments where the best ones earn a spot in the International. Aspects to consider include:

  • Ganador de LigaSome teams can automatically qualify by winning their leagues.
  • Invitation-only classificationsSome teams receive invitations based on their historical performance and demonstrated skills.

  • How many teams qualify for The International each year?
  • Generally, the number of teams varies, but typically between 18 and 20 teams compete in the TI, divided between those who qualify through leagues and those who receive direct invitations.

  • What criteria are used to invite teams to the IT?
  • Critics and game experts consider factors such as performance in previous tournaments, consistency in the game, and the overall impact of the team on the competitive Dota scene.

  • How does the current meta affect the qualified teams?
  • The meta determines which heroes and strategies are most effective, so teams must constantly adapt to remain competitive.

  • Which team has been the most successful in the history of TI?
  • OG is known for being the first team to win TI twice, in 2018 and 2019, which places them in history as one of the most successful teams.
